THE QUEEN MARY: OUR ROYALS AT SEA, 9PM, CH5

-

THE launch of RMS Queen Mary in 1934 almost singlehand­edly lifted Britain out of an economic slump, anda re-establishe­d u us as one of the world’s greatest ship building nations. To conclude his two-part series about ships that have played a significan­t role in our cultural and maritime history, Rob Bell hears the fascinatin­g story of the iconic ocean liner. He boards the now-retired seafaring behemoth to explore how a ship that was then the largest and fastest vessel ever built came to epitomise Thirties glamour and the golden age of transatlan­tic ocean travel.
